he Golden Pomegranate: Folktales of Azerbaijan, Volume I Explore the timeless folktales of Azerbaijan, where East meets West along the ancient Silk Road. The Golden Pomegranate, Volume I is a vibrant collection of 23 timeless folktales brought to life for modern readers. These stories, passed down for generations, reflect a culture where storytelling is a way of life. Inside, you'll meet clever foxes and other talking animals, and brave folk heroes like Bahtiyar, Kechal, and Jirtan. You'll encounter mystical nightingales, wise elders, and fearsome villains-from greedy viziers to dragons and the legendary giant Deevs. Each tale is filled with humor, adventure, and a moral lesson about courage, friendship, and wit. Includes 23 traditional tales-funny, wise, magical, and heartfelt:The Clever Fox The Wise Old Man The Tale of Baldy and The Judge Ahmed the Porter Bahtiyar's Journey The Lazy Man and the Road to Fortune ... and 17 more folktales of Azerbaijan. Perfect for:Family reading and bedtime stories Folklore lovers and world literature enthusiasts Readers seeking magical tales beyond Grimm and the Arabian Nights This first volume also includes a cultural glossary to help readers explore the rich traditions of the Caucasus. About the Author: Dr. Rustam Musevi grew up in Azerbaijan listening to these stories from his family and community. Now, he shares them in clear, engaging English, preserving their wisdom, humor, and wonder for future generations. The Golden Pomegranate is Volume I of a planned series, bringing the heart of Azerbaijani folklore to the world for the very first time.
